Video patch cable 4K SC-Vector PLUS 0.8/3.7 DZ: Ideal for on the go – double shielding – simple connection with Neutrik rearTWIST UHD BNC connectors

The SC-VECTOR PLUS 0.8L/3.7DZ video BNC patch cable (Art. V8GX-***) from Sommer Cable offers flexibility and durability. Its double CU braided shielding ensures complete coverage and effective protection against external interference. The cable features a robust insulation made from low-attenuation cellular PE (3.7 mm) surrounding a 0.7 mm inner conductor composed of 19 x 0.16 mm CU strands. The outer jacket, with a 6.1 mm diameter, is constructed from a notch-resistant PUR material that remains flexible in cold conditions and is resistant to heat and UV exposure.

Bridge Technologies Launch Upgraded Satellite Module VB278

As part of a wider range of upgrade modules being made for their existing VB120 and VB220 monitoring probe lines, Bridge Technologies today announced the launch of the VB278 module, which will expand the extensive capabilities of both base probes to incorporate satellite contribution and direct-to-home distribution monitoring, supporting the DVB-S, DVB-S2 and DVB-S2X modulation standards.

Bridge Technologies Release Upgraded Terrestrial and Cable Module VB258 for their existing VB120 and VB220 network monitoring probes

In anticipation of the upcoming IBC2024 Show in Amsterdam (Booth 1.A71), Bridge Technologies today announce the release of the VB258, an upgrade module for their existing VB120 and VB220 monitoring probe lines, both of which constitute cost-effective and powerful monitoring solutions that accommodate a range of network standards, including IP unicasts and multicasts, OTT/ABR streams, and a whole range of RF formats, as well as SRT and ASI. The new VB258 addition will allow monitoring of up to four independent RF inputs, supporting DVB-T/T2, ATSC1.0/ATSC 3.0, DVB-C, QAM-B and ISDB-T formats. This makes it ideal for networks that incorporate terrestrial or cable delivery elements.

Genelec helps Molok Studios create Italy’s first Dolby Atmos gaming studio

Located in Milan, Molok Studios is a prominent multilingual game, movie and digital localisation and post-production company. When it came to creating its new premises, Molok observed the trend of games moving towards spatial audio environments, and decided to create two Genelec-powered 7.1.4 rooms – thereby becoming the first Dolby Atmos gaming studio in Italy. "We knew Atmos was going to be released and made available on PS5 and consoles, and we thought, ‘no one is taking advantage of this, so let’s make it happen!’" explains Andrea De Cunto, Molok’s CEO.
